About EMPA
The EMPA Consortium was established in 1990-1991 as one of the first pioneering exchange frameworks for master students in public administration. When interested in Public Administration, the EMPA Network is the collaborative venture to offer you the unique experience of a fully-integrated graduate study program at the highest level.
You can enroll at the programme of your choice in one of these universities and spend one semester – free of charge – at another partner whithin the Network. Upon successful completion of coursework, you will receive the original EMPA Certificate, signed by both universities. Do note that all credits are extracurriculair!
Tuition fee
During the exchange you need to be registered at Leiden University. You don't pay tuition fee at the host institution but you do pay tuition fee to Leiden University. So the time that you spend abroad counts for the duration of your study. Dutch students thus risk the Halbe-heffing (fine for studying longer then two year).
Requirements
- Letter of motivation: a letter in which you motivate your choice for the EMPA programme. Your statement should be 400-500 words and written in English covering the following topic: Explain the reason(s) why you have chosen the EMPA programme. Convince the Institute of the fact that you have the intellectual capacities and personal skills to be a worthy candidate and representative of our institute at our partner university.
- Interview on motivation: after receiving the letter of motivation, we will invite you for a short talk with the coordinator of the EMPA programme at our institute.
- Proof of sufficient proficiency in English: IELTS-test level of at least 7.0 or TOEFL score of at least 600/250/100, evidenced by an appropriate test. This requirement does not apply if you have completed your education in Canada, USA, UK, Ireland, New Zealand or Australia, or an International Baccalaureate.
- Before departure all courses at our institute need to be passed and the student needs to have an approved thesis proposal.
